**Q: The Tarnwick partner SFTP drop stopped receiving files. What do I do?**

Check the Larkmere transfer daemon first. If it's running, the partner likely rotated their key without telling us; disable strict key pinning temporarily and reprocess. Files older than 48 hours are purged, so act fast. Don't restart the daemon during the 02:00 sweep. Key rotation steps and partner contacts are on the page below.

wiki page, kahog-hahig: https://vault.zemvargrid.internal/display/deploy/repo/settings/merge_requests/job/settings/6f3b933774dbc5320a4daa18

### Runbook: Translation-String Extraction

The extraction script (`lexiharvest`) scans the Brindlewood app repos nightly and pushes new source strings to the translation queue. If a run fails, check the extraction log first: the most common cause is a malformed placeholder in a newly merged template. Never rerun the script with `--force` during business hours, as it invalidates in-flight translator sessions. The script reads its settings at startup, and the current production values are shown below.

service settings:
ralael:
  pin: 7453
  tenant: zorath
  seal: seal_087806e4
  metrics_host: metrics.ralael.paliqworks.example
  standby_team: fraath
  escalation: praok-istiel
  nonce: 10e083

**Q2 Planning Note — Gross-Margin Review**

Finance folks — quick recap before planning kicks off. Margins on the Larkspan line dipped to 31% after the resin price jump, while Moretta services held steady at 48%. We'll rework standard costs with procurement and revisit the discount ladder with Tobin's team. Expect a working session early next month. For context, the direction we're steering toward is summarised below.

internal memo for kagaf-yagaf: Wenmirek Partners plans to lower the Belax list price by 51.9 percent in December. The finance team signed off on a budget of $410.6 million for Project Quenmir. The renewal with Sildorox Logistics closes at $29.9 million a year, 64.0 percent below the last contract. Project Joreth slips by two quarters because of the tooling delay.